Dutch, High Dutch and Low: used to represent different dialects or very similar languages with
different vocabulary items. Until the mid-1600s, the languages of Dutch and German people were
both referred to in English as Dutch (from the German Deutsch). English speakers differentiated
between the two by calling the Dutch from the area that is today the Netherlands Low Dutch because
it was spoken in the lowlands near the sea and the Dutch of the Germans High Dutch because it was spoken at higher elevations and in the mountains. Eventually, Dutch came to refer only to the language and people of the Netherlands and the terms were no longer used.
